Practical Applications of Predictive Analytics

# Customer Churn Prediction

One of the most common applications of predictive analytics is in predicting customer churn. By analyzing historical data on customer behavior, businesses can identify patterns that indicate when a customer is likely to leave. For example, an e-commerce company might use predictive models to identify customers who are at risk of canceling their subscription. Armed with this information, the company can take proactive steps to retain these customers, such as offering special promotions or personalized support.

# Supply Chain Optimization

Predictive analytics can also be applied to optimize supply chain operations. By analyzing past supply chain data, businesses can forecast demand more accurately, leading to better inventory management and reduced costs. For instance, a manufacturing firm might use predictive models to forecast raw material needs several months in advance, allowing them to secure supply contracts at favorable rates and avoid stockouts.

# Fraud Detection

Fraud is a significant challenge for many industries, from financial services to healthcare. Predictive analytics can help detect fraudulent activities by identifying unusual patterns in transaction data. For example, a financial institution could use predictive models to flag suspicious transactions that deviate from a customer’s usual spending behavior. This not only helps prevent losses but also enhances the institution’s reputation for security and reliability.

Real-World Case Studies

# Case Study 1: Netflix’s Recommendation System

Netflix is a prime example of a company that has successfully leveraged predictive analytics to enhance user experience. By analyzing user data, Netflix’s recommendation system suggests content that matches each viewer’s preferences. This not only keeps users engaged but also drives subscription growth. The company’s ability to predict what users will enjoy has become a key differentiator in the highly competitive streaming market.

# Case Study 2: Amazon’s Inventory Management

Amazon uses predictive analytics to optimize its inventory management system. By analyzing data on past sales and inventory levels, Amazon can forecast future demand and adjust its procurement strategy accordingly. This has helped the company maintain high levels of customer satisfaction by ensuring that products are always in stock when customers want to buy them.
